#e23fa7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e23fa7 is composed of 88.6% red, 24.7% green and 65.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.1% magenta, 26.1%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 321.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 56.7%. #e23fa7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7eff with #c5004f.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#e23fa7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0209 is the darkest color, while #fefaf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#e23fa7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#968c92 is the less saturated color, while #fc26ae is the most saturated one.
